#!/usr/bin/env python
# _*_ coding: utf-8 _*_
user_id = 'NOI'; #Your user name
user_pwd = 'NOINOI'; #Your password
#================================================#
import httplib;
import urllib;
import json;
import re;
import time;
import sys;
host = 'oj.bashu.com.cn';
subdir = '/code/';
languages = {"G++": 0, "GCC": 1, "Pascal": 2, "G++(0x)": 3};
results = {0: "Correct", 2: "Time Out", 3: "MLE", 4: "Wrong Answer", 5: "Runtime Error", 99: "Validator Error"};
def getCookie(headers):
ret = '';
regexp = re.compile('^(path|domain|expires|secure)=', re.IGNORECASE);
for i in headers:
if i[0] == 'set-cookie':
value = i[1];
for j in value.split(';'):
if regexp.match(j.strip()):
continue;
ret += j + ';';
return ret;
def getLocation(headers):
for i in headers:
if i[0] == 'location':
return i[1];
def color_st(fore, back=None):
if back is None:
sys.stdout.write("\x1B[0;%dm" % fore);
else:
sys.stdout.write("\x1B[0;%d;%dm" % (fore, back));
def color_ed():
sys.stdout.write("\x1B[0m\n");
if len(sys.argv) < 3:
print "usage: %s code_file problem_id language" % sys.argv[0];
quit(1);
if sys.argv[3] not in languages:
print "Invalid language name";
print "language can be",languages.keys();
quit(1);
language_id = languages[sys.argv[3]];
problem_id = 0;
try:
problem_id = int(sys.argv[2]);
except ValueError:
print "Problem ID must be a number";
quit(1);
source_code = '';
try:
f = open(sys.argv[1],'rb');
source_code = f.read();
f.close();
except IOError:
print "Cannot open and read source code file";
quit(1);
print "User: %s" % user_id;
post_data = urllib.urlencode({'uid': user_id, 'pwd': user_pwd, 'url': 'index.php'});
headers={"Accept": "text/html", "User-Agent": "OJ_Python_Client", "Content-Type": "application/x-www-form-urlencoded"};
print "Login...",
conn = httplib.HTTPConnection(host);
conn.request("POST", subdir + "login.php", post_data, headers);
res = conn.getresponse();
if res.status == 302:
print "OK";
else:
print "Failed!";
quit(1);
Cookie = getCookie(res.getheaders());
conn.close();
headers['Cookie'] = Cookie;
post_data = urllib.urlencode({'source': source_code, 'problem': problem_id, 'language': language_id});
print "Submit...",
conn.connect();
conn.request("POST", subdir + "submit.php", post_data, headers);
res = conn.getresponse();
if res.status == 302:
print "OK";
else:
print "Failed!";
quit(1);
query_key = getLocation(res.getheaders())[-32:];
#print "Key:",query_key;
conn.close();
print "Waiting...";
time.sleep(2);
last_len = 0;
time_wait = 1;
retry = 2;
while True:
try:
conn.connect();
conn.request("GET", 'proxy.php?url=query_' + query_key);
res = conn.getresponse();
if res.status != 200:
raise NameError('error');
except:
conn.close();
if retry == 0:
print "Cannot get information from server";
quit(1);
retry -= 1;
continue;
info = json.loads(res.read());
conn.close();
detail = info['detail'];
length = len(detail)-1;
if length > last_len:
if detail[0][0] == 7:
color_st(31);
print "Compile Error";
color_st(30, 47)
print detail[0][3],
color_ed();
break;
if detail[0][0] == 100:
color_st(31);
print "System Error";
color_st(30, 47)
print detail[0][3];
print "Please contact administrator.",
color_ed();
break;
for i in xrange(last_len, length):
err_code = detail[i][0];
if err_code == 0:
color_st(37, 42);
elif err_code == 2 or err_code == 3:
color_st(37, 43);
elif err_code == 4:
color_st(37, 41);
elif err_code == 5:
color_st(37, 46);
else :
color_st(37, 40);
print "% 3d % 15s % 6d ms % 7d KB" % (i, results[err_code], detail[i][1], detail[i][2]),
color_ed();
if err_code in [4,5]:
print detail[i][3];
last_len = length;
time_wait = 1;
else:
time_wait = 2.5;
if info['state'] == 'finish':
print "Done."
break;
time.sleep(time_wait);
